Now for my story about a good teacher. Ive had many of those but their was one speciali one iny senior year when I went to Dundee high school who impacted my life forever. Her name was Bonnie Nash and she was my Romantic English poetry teacher at 745 every morning teachers very favorite subject, the first day I saw her I tough she was a student aide writing goings on the board for the teacher on her little mini skirt and boots long blonde hair down to her waist but she never say down and all the boys were do excited the guidance counselor made them sign up for her class ! I loved her from the start . Just the way she read poetry made you love it more. One of our first assignments was to write an essay about one of the poets . I dont even remember if but I do remember what she did. After she had read all the essays she decided she really liked mine. Okay so most teachers write on your paper good job! Excellent I can tell you put Lot of effort into this. Shows Lot of depth, good insight to the characters. But Bonnie decided that wasnt good enough being the kind of teacher she was so she looked up my address And drove to my house. I was working that night at the Dundee library on the childrens department ahhhhhhhhhhbhhhhh I got to do story story time does that surprize anybody? I was putting books back when in walks my drop dead beautiful teacher and Im thinking am I in trouble I said how did you know I would be here ? You went to my house? What???????? She said I read your essay and it amazed me and honored me to read it and I wrote a poem for you! I just stood there staring at her she handed me a piece of onion skin paper rolled like a scroll and tied with a piece of leather we were such hippies . I opened it and it said something about wanting to cradles mind forever in sweet lullaby s and never let coldness harm me . I was speechless and overwhelmed and in awe of her and thinking oh no how am I going to do this all year!but she truly. was an inspiration and she used to come to our house for dinner all the time. Her family was all in Minnesota and she had just graduated and left home . I used to sleep over at her hours on weekends and she started coming to church with our . when bob and i got married . family. She went on some church retreats with us and had long discussions with my dad about Christianity
